Is Kirby LGBTQ?
Kirby's gender is intentionally ambiguous in the original Japanese media, leading many fans to see the character as non-binary (using they/them pronouns), while English localizations often use "he/him" for simplicity, creating a gender-neutral icon who embodies queer-coded traits like shapeshifting and being a blank slate for projection. Gender. In Japanese media, Kirby is usually described using gender-neutral pronouns and terminology. English localizations use masculine pronouns when describing Kirby, however, their gender is otherwise left vague. It is often implied that Kirby does not have a gender, or if they do, that it is a mystery.Who is LGBTQ in Scooby Doo?

In Kirby Super Star this occurs with a slight pause in the game when the two players come together, followed by a mewing sound and a kissing animation. It has been referred to as face-to-face food transfer or sharing.Is Kirby a unisex name?

Nonbinary DefinedSome people's gender changes over time. People whose gender is not male or female use many different terms to describe themselves, with nonbinary being one of the most common (sometimes spelled with a hyphen, as “non-binary”). Other terms include genderqueer, agender, bigender, genderfluid, and more.
Who was the first LGBT character on TV?
1971. The All in the Family episode "Judging Books by Covers" features the first LGBT person on primetime TV. Steve, played by Philip Carey, tells Archie he is gay.
